Your colleague may find the information about SCIPIO on RLG's website
helpful: SCIPIO is a database available from RLG that contains nearly
700,000 bibliographic records for art and rare book sales catalogs.

A good place to start is the SCIPIO FAQ, which can be found at
http://www.rlg.org/aag/scipiofaq.html.

A colleague not on this list is developing a policy for sales/auction
catalogs (not exhibition catalogs) in an art museum library and would
appreciate some information about how others deal with them.

Who uses them?  Curators, other museum staff, museum members, non-members?
Are they used for cost info, provenance, art history research, other?
How are particular items found in the mass of catalogs?
Do you acquire all you can, or are you selective?
Do you keep them "forever" or discard/give away?  If the latter, when?
If not kept, would other art museum libraries possibly want them?
Do they have any market value, i.e. are they worth trying to sell?
